Commit message (Collapse) | Author | Age | Files | Lines | ||
---|---|---|---|---|---|---|
... | ||||||
* | Merge docrails | Pratik Naik | 2008-09-03 | 4 | -64/+69 | |
| | ||||||
* | Some performance goodness for inheritable attributes. | Clemens Kofler | 2008-09-03 | 2 | -8/+8 | |
| | | | |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Some performance goodness for routing. | Clemens Kofler | 2008-09-03 | 1 | -3/+3 | |
| | | | |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Don't set Content-Length on 304 responses | Jonathan del Strother | 2008-09-02 | 1 | -1/+1 | |
| | | | | | | | | | Commit 8aad8c claimed to do this, but it checks for the 304 status too early, before handle_conditional_get! has overridden it. [#958 state:resolved] Signed-off-by: Jonathan del Strother <jon.delStrother@bestbefore.tv>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Get rid of 'Object#send!'. It was originally added because it's in Ruby 1.9, ↵ | Jeremy Kemper | 2008-08-31 | 13 | -34/+34 | |
| | | | | | | | | | | but it has since been removed from 1.9.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> Conflicts: actionpack/test/controller/layout_test.rb | |||||
* | Add layout functionality to mailers. | Pratik Naik | 2008-08-31 | 1 | -1/+5 | |
| | | | | | Mailer layouts behaves just like controller layouts, except layout names need to have '_mailer' postfix for them to be automatically picked up. | |||||
* | Fixes optimised named routes generating question mark followed by nothing ↵ | Luke Melia | 2008-08-31 | 1 | -2/+3 | |
| | | | | | | | when provided an empty hash as the last argument. Signed-off-by: Michael Koziarski <michael@koziarski.com> [#481 state:committed] | |||||
* | Moved layout exemption logic into the view | Joshua Peek | 2008-08-31 | 2 | -19/+7 | |
| | ||||||
* | Prefix ActionView::Base private methods with an underscore | Joshua Peek | 2008-08-31 | 2 | -2/+2 | |
| | ||||||
* | Fix AM tests and add tests for rendering logging | Pratik Naik | 2008-08-31 | 1 | -0/+2 | |
| | ||||||
* | Add lost log messages about template rendering | Pratik Naik | 2008-08-31 | 1 | -1/+0 | |
| | ||||||
* | Move layout rendering logic to ActionView::Base | Pratik Naik | 2008-08-31 | 3 | -53/+29 | |
| | ||||||
* | Move copying ivar logic from ActionController::Base to ActionView::Base | Pratik Naik | 2008-08-31 | 4 | -37/+13 | |
| | ||||||
* | Remove unused use_full_path argument | Pratik Naik | 2008-08-31 | 1 | -5/+5 | |
| | ||||||
* | Dont pass controller partial layout option to view | Pratik Naik | 2008-08-30 | 2 | -2/+2 | |
| | ||||||
* | Remove double layout check | Pratik Naik | 2008-08-30 | 1 | -6/+1 | |
| | ||||||
* | Add support for shallow nesting of routes. [#838 state:resolved] | Pratik Naik | 2008-08-30 | 1 | -12/+61 | |
| | | | | | | | | | | | | | | | | | | Adds :shallow option to resource route definition. If true, paths for nested resources which reference a specific member (ie. those with an :id parameter) will not use the parent path prefix or name prefix. Example : map.resources :users, :shallow => true do |user| user.resources :posts end * GET /users/1/posts (maps to PostsController#index action as usual) named route "user_posts" is added as usual. * GET /posts/2 (maps to PostsController#show action as if it were not nested) Additionally, named route "post" is added too. | |||||
* | Make assert_select_rjs code more readable, make use of unused constants and ↵ | miloops | 2008-08-29 | 1 | -52/+26 | |
| | | | | | | | | use more simple Regexps. [#540 state:resolved]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Improve assert_select_rjs failure messages for show, hide, toggle, and remove | Tim Haines | 2008-08-29 | 1 | -1/+7 | |
| | | | | | Signed-off-by: Michael Koziarski <michael@koziarski.com> [#931 state:committed] | |||||
* | Deprecate render_component. | Pratik Naik | 2008-08-29 | 2 | -2/+9 | |
| | | | | | Please install render_component plugin from http://github.com/rails/render_component/tree/master if your application uses this functionality. | |||||
* | Routes may be restricted to lists of HTTP methods instead of a single method ↵ | Brennan Dunn | 2008-08-28 | 2 | -6/+8 | |
| | | | | | | | | or :any. [#407 state:resolved]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Accept an array of method symbols for collection/member actions of resources | Brennan Dunn | 2008-08-28 | 1 | -8/+13 | |
| | | | |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Request#remote_ip handles the uncommon case that REMOTE_ADDR is a ↵ | Michael S. Klishin | 2008-08-27 | 1 | -3/+5 | |
| | | | | | | | | comma-separated list. [#523 state:resolved]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Add TestUploadFile.content_type= to match Request.UploadedFile | Tim Haines | 2008-08-27 | 1 | -1/+1 | |
| | | | | | | [#920 state:resolved]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| |||||
* | Store application and other context specific helper modules in ↵ | Joshua Peek | 2008-08-26 | 1 | -1/+1 | |
| | | | | ActionView::Base#helpers | |||||
* | Require missing libraries and check for defined ActionController constant so ↵ | Joshua Peek | 2008-08-26 | 1 | -0/+2 | |
| | | | | ActionView can be used standalone | |||||
* | Removed template_public? because it will always be true since the default ↵ | Joshua Peek | 2008-08-21 | 1 | -5/+1 | |
| | | | | template is never a partial | |||||
* | Cleanup around partial rendering | Ryan Bates | 2008-08-21 | 4 | -22/+8 | |
| | | | | Signed-off-by: Joshua Peek <josh@joshpeek.com> | |||||
* | deprecate Base#assign_default_content_type_and_charset | Jeremy Kemper | 2008-08-21 | 1 | -0/+5 | |
| | ||||||
* | Move default content type and charset from Base to Response. Handle charset ↵ | Jeremy Kemper | 2008-08-21 | 2 | -16/+30 | |
| | | | | = nil. | |||||
* | Allow polymorphic_url helper to take url options. [#880 state:resolved] | Tarmo Tänav | 2008-08-21 | 1 | -5/+11 | |
| | | | | | | | | | All *_polymorphic_url, *_polymorphic_path helpers can now accept an options hash which will be passed on to the named route making it possible to generate polymorphic routes with additional url parameters.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| |||||
* | Simplified and renamed CallbackChain union method to replace_or_append! | Joshua Peek | 2008-08-21 | 1 | -1/+1 | |
| | ||||||
* | Switched integration test runner to use Rack processor instead of CGI | Joshua Peek | 2008-08-20 | 1 | -44/+32 | |
| | ||||||
* | Don't shadow query string method | Joshua Peek | 2008-08-19 | 1 | -1/+10 | |
| | ||||||
* | Return nil instead of a space when passing an empty collection or nil to ↵ | Ryan Bates | 2008-08-19 | 1 | -3/+6 | |
| | | | | | | 'render :partial' [#791 state:resolved] Signed-off-by: Joshua Peek <josh@joshpeek.com> | |||||
* | Delegate xhr helper method to integration session | Joshua Peek | 2008-08-19 | 1 | -1/+1 | |
| | ||||||
* | Make AbstractRequest.if_modified_sense return nil if the header could not be ↵ | Jamis Buck | 2008-08-19 | 1 | -1/+1 | |
| | | | | parsed | |||||
* | hack around CGI session close | Joshua Peek | 2008-08-19 | 1 | -1/+5 | |
| | ||||||
* | Consistently use the framework's configured logger and avoid reverting to ↵ | Joshua Peek | 2008-08-18 | 1 | -2/+2 | |
| | | | | RAILS_DEFAULT_LOGGER unless necessary. | |||||
* | Use Response status accessor instead of the Status header | Joshua Peek | 2008-08-17 | 1 | -17/+17 | |
| | ||||||
* | Merge RackProcess#normalize_headers logic into AbstractResponse#prepare! | Joshua Peek | 2008-08-17 | 1 | -35/+52 | |
| | ||||||
* | Set cache control to require revalidation if cache freshness response ↵ | Jeremy Kemper | 2008-08-14 | 1 | -5/+14 | |
| | | | | headers are set. Don't set Content-Length header if 304 status. | |||||
* | TestRequest#recycle! uses unmemoize_all to reset cached request method, ↵ | Jeremy Kemper | 2008-08-13 | 1 | -3/+3 | |
| | | | | accepts, etc. | |||||
* | Refactor Filter predicate methods to use inheritance. [#815 state:resolved] | Josh Susser | 2008-08-13 | 1 | -3/+16 | |
| | | | |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| |||||
* | Merge branch 'conditional-get' | Jeremy Kemper | 2008-08-12 | 6 | -188/+190 | |
|\ | ||||||
| * | Update tests for request memoization | Jeremy Kemper | 2008-08-08 | 2 | -17/+32 | |
| | | ||||||
| * | Don't shadow host method | Jeremy Kemper | 2008-08-08 | 1 | -1/+1 | |
| | | ||||||
| * | Simplifying usage of ETags and Last-Modified and conditional GET requests | Jeremy Kemper | 2008-08-07 | 5 | -129/+158 | |
| | | ||||||
| * | Inherit these from AbstractRequest instead | Jeremy Kemper | 2008-08-07 | 1 | -46/+4 | |
| | | ||||||
* | | dryed up resources; fixed small formatting issue in resources rdoc | James Rosen | 2008-08-08 | 1 | -25/+25 | |
|/ | | | | Signed-off-by: Michael Koziarski <michael@koziarski.com> |